The Council of Fashion Designers of America, Inc. (CFDA) will be hosting the CFDA Fashion Awards on November 10. It was recently announced that Zendaya will be crowned the 2021 Fashion Icon. The actress is the youngest recipient of the award and is being recognized for her global impact on fashion. She’s joining a list of past Fashion Icon recipients such as Beyonce, Rihanna, Naomi Campbell, Jennifer Lopez, and Lady Gaga.

Following the Fendace line, Fendi taps SKIMS for an athletic wear collection. Athleisure and shapewear have been a popular category as of late. These two brands acknowledge that there are blurred lines between underwear, activewear, and clothing. 

The collection features logo hosiery, sports bras, bodycon dresses, and more. Will we see Zucca print apparel to follow suit?

The collection prices range from $950 – $4,200. Which pieces are you hoping to get your hands on?

Korean Model and Squid Game star, HoYeon Jung is the face of the latest campaign from Heron Preston for Calvin Klein.

Jung is seen in a yellow bra top and matching jeans featuring a no-makeup makeup look. Another image exhibits a tee and briefs with Preston’s signature orange branding and CK logo. The model is joined by a diverse cast under Preston’s direction with talent such as Kaia Gerber and Jennie from BLACKPINK.

Word on the street is that Jacquemus is plotting to enter the beauty space. The French luxury brand, loved by bloggers and celebs like Kendall Jenner, Gigi & Bella Hadid, Rihanna, and more, is most recognized for its tiny purses and stunning suiting (think: oversized blazers and trousers) in trendsetting color palettes.

According to WWD, the project is slated for introduction in 2022 in partnership with Puig, a Spanish fragrance and fashion house.

Curology partners up with social media influencer, Bretman Rock on his first skincare campaign. The influencer has an Instagram following of 17 million and a YouTube following of 8 million.

This collaboration highlights Bretman’s skincare journey with his customized Curology formula.

“I have been using all of the Curology products. I am using the cleanser, the moisturizer, and the custom formula bottle,” Rock explained in a press release. “I felt that if anybody was going to make Curology that skincare brand, it was going to be me…”

The campaign was significant to Bret as he was able to work with Asian-American Curology team members, “It’s important to me that fellow AAPI executives and creatives who look like me allowed me to be a part of this. There is so much power in this shoot and it’s so much more than a skincare shoot, it’s my creative vision that Curology believed in and it’s a vision I got to have because another member of my community allowed me to have it.”

Billie Eilish has been killin’ it from music to fashion. This week Jordan Brand released the Air Jordan 15 Billie Eilish collaboration that was highly anticipated by fans and sneaker enthusiasts alike. Eilish is known to go against the grain and do things her way, this collab is no different.

The AJ15 is her favorite Jordan silhouette so it’s only right that she was able to collaborate on this specific pair. The shoe features tonal hues and sustainable fabric.
